- One BRAC transportation success: the construction of new bike paths and sidewalks. "I know that doesn't sound like much but it is a lot," Montgomery County BRAC Coordinator Phil Alperson says. "There are hundreds of people who are now commuting to the Navy by bike or walking who didn't do that before."
